Do you charge for completing any paperwork or forms that I might need filled?


If your child is required to take medication in school and the school mandates a form to be completed by their provider to facilitate this, there will be no charges for completing these medication administration forms. Additionally, if we compose a letter as part of your child’s treatment plan during the day of their clinical visit, there will be no separate fee beyond the charge for the visit itself. Examples of such letters include advocating for the patient’s needs in school (for instance, requesting accommodations for ADHD, executive functioning deficits, or autism spectrum disorder), seeking additional testing for learning disabilities, or writing a letter to the child’s pediatrician to coordinate care.
